Florian HelgathAbout
One of the fascinating revelations of this thoughtful programme of Orlando di Lasso, Heinrich Schütz, Claudio Monteverdi, Michael Praetorius and other outstanding composers is the close relationship that exists even between Protestant and Catholic works. This highly varied CD juxtaposes the splendour of early Baroque polychoral music with intimate, modestly scored works, all recorded with superb fidelity in Berlin’s Jesus-Christus-Kirche.
